Spotted: 'Mystery' Hardcore Jaguar XKR

PHer snaps disguised Jaguar XKR on Scottish shakedown



It's been reported for a while that Jaguar is preparing a hardcore version of its XKR coupe, and PHer Danny Hall has snapped the latest evidence.

Danny spotted the pair of XKs, one 59-plater and a newer 60-plater wrapped in swirly-patterned vinyl (presumably designed to distract him from that massive wing on its boot lid), while stopping off for fuel and a can of Irn-Bru in his home town of Pitlochry. (We're not being racist - that's really what he was doing.)

The two XKs burbled in behind him and stopped while the drivers got out for a chat and a look about the cars - though they scampered off smart-ish when Danny started taking photos.

We're not sure exactly what lies beneath those vinyl swirls, but we're hoping it'll be something along the lines of a series-production version of the XKR 75 that Jaguar built in limted numbers last year to celebrate its 75th birthday. No doubt we'll find out soon...
